1. The Core Pillar: All-in-One SEO Suites


The majority of companies begin their journey by purchasing an all-in-one SEO suite. These platforms work as the “Swiss Army Knife” of the industry, offering a broad range of performances from keyword research to backlink analysis.

Why Agencies Need Suites

Managing ten or twenty different memberships is inefficient. All-in-one suites enable employee to work together within a single ecosystem. They supply an unified information source, which is important for maintaining consistency across customer reports.

Regularly Asked Questions(FAQ)What is the single most important tool for an SEO agency? While it depends

    * on the agency's focus, Google Search Console is arguably the most essential due to the fact that it offers first-party data directly from Google relating to indexing, manual actions, and actual search questions. Just how much should an agency invest in their toolkit

    * * *

    ? Early-stage agencies may invest in between ₤ 300 and ₤ 500 each month.

    Mid-to-large scale firms with numerous seats and high API use can easily spend ₤ 2,000 to

    * ₤ 5,000 monthly on a detailed stack. Should I pick Semrush or Ahrefs? Both are outstanding. Semrushis generally better for companies that likewise manage PPC and social media, whereas Ahrefs is frequently chosen by technical SEOs and link-building specialists due to its exceptional backlink index. Can I run an SEO agency**** * *using just totally free tools? It is possible to begin an agency with totally free tools like Google Search Console, Analytics, and numerous Chrome extensions. However, scaling ends up being challenging due to the fact that complimentary tools do not have the automation, bulk processing, and professional reporting functions needed to manage multiple clients effectively.
